Melatonin in Endometriosis: Mechanistic Understanding and Clinical Insight
This review summarizes melatonin's metabolism, biological effects, and potential therapeutic benefits for endometriosis by evaluating current in vitro and in vivo findings on its role in the disease's pathophysiology.
